Abstract
To our knowledge, pregnancy in a patient with stiffβlimbβsyndrome (SLS) has not been reported. We present the case of a woman with SLS who improved during pregnancy, delivered a normal healthy baby by forcepsβassisted vaginal delivery, and suffered a mild postpartum βrelapse.β Β© 2004 Movement Disorder Society
